A consortium of UK-based companies, including Morgan Motor Company, Delta Motorsport and Potenza Technology, has received £6m (US$8.66m) of funding for the development of new powertrain technologies.
Morgan, a company that specialises in hand-producing vehicles based on classic designs, is leading the project. The resulting technologies will be incorporated into its portfolio from 2019.
